  • Patent number: 6496180
    Abstract: A mouse is provided with a slider which is used to control the scrolling of an image on a computer screen. The slider is preferably movable in two opposing directions from a rest position with the direction and amount of movement of the slider controlling the direction and rate of image scrolling.

  • Patent number: 5678821
    Abstract: A method and for playing a card game between a house and one or more players in which each player wagers three bets on the five card hand they will receive from the house. The house randomizes the cards and distributes the randomized cards into seven hands. The through of dice establishes which of the hands goes to the house and each player in the card game. Each player arranges their five cards into a high blackjack hand and a low blackjack hand, as does the house. Additionally, each hand is used to create a poker hand. A poker hand is created by combining the randomized cards of the high blackjack hand and the low blackjack hand. By comparing each player's hand with the house's hand winning poker hands, winning high blackjack hands, and winning low blackjack hands are established. Winnings are allocated from each of the bets based on the comparison. An optional progressive jackpot bet may be included.
